- Kadai Paneer
Cut paneer and capsicum in long pieces. Make fine paste of onion, tomato, ginger and salt. Heat butter in a pan. Add bay leaf, cloves, cinnamon. Then add ground paste,red chilly powder and orange colour. Allow to cook on medium flame till oil seperates. Add paneer and capsicum pieces. Cook again for 4-5 min on low flame. When the capsicum are done remove from the flame. Kadai paneer is ready. Serve hot with naan or roti. - Dal Fry

Now add rice and saute it for ... - Medu Vada
Soak urd dal in water for at least 5 hours and grind it without water. Add salt,black pepper powder and beat well to make it light and fluffy. Add chopped coriander leaves,curry leaves and green chilly pieces. Heat oil and Shape the daal mixture into flat rounds and make a hole in the center. Add little rice flour if shape is not forming. Fry first over high heat and then over lower heat till golden brown. Remove the vada out of oil and drain on absorbent paper. Serve hot with green chutney or sambar. - Potato Burfi
Boil potato and mash finely. Grate coconut. In a thick bottom pan mix mashed potato,coconut and sugar. Allow to cook on a low flame (appx. 45-50 min). When the mixture bacame thick remove from the gas. Add elaichi powder and mix well. Pour the mixture on greased platform. Roll out the mixture with roll pin to make 1 cm thick. Cut the pieces as shape as you want. Allow to cool. - Sarson ka Saag
Chop the sarson vegetable,palak, chillies and tomatoes and boil them in cooker for 10 min. Cool and grind coarsely. Add some makki ka aata and boil this without covering the pan until all the liquid dries up. In another pan heat ghee and add red chilly powder,garam masala powder,,haldi ,methi seeds and mustard seeds. Then add chopped onions, ginger, garlic and salt. Fry well and add above saag. Mix well and simmer for 2-3 min. - Apple Kheer
In a cup of warm milk mix the cornflour finely. In a another pan take milk,cornflour milk and sugar. Allow to boil on low flame for 20 min. Peel and grate the apples. Add immediately into boiling milk. Allow to cook for 4-5 min on low flame. Lastly add elaichi powder. Remove from heat. Garnish with kaju badam pista pieces. Apple kheer is ready to serve. - Kadboli
In a pan heat butter and add rice flour,maida,Sesame seeds,red chilly powder and salt. Mix well and knead dough using hot water. Cover the dough and keep aside for 40 min. After 40 min knead again and make small balls out of dough. Now make into rope and give kadboli shape. Heat oil in a kadai and fry kadbolis on low flame till dark brown. Allow to cool and store in air-tight container. - Gobi Manchurian
